First, the soft schedule of USF this year has already been mentioned in several threads.

We had a tougher OOC schedule last year, when we were a team loaded with starting seniors.

This season, three of our top players graduated and we brought in SIX new players.

It is understandable, that the USF WBB coach would soften the OOC schedule in order to allow our new players to get an early opportunity to play and, yet, STILL be competitive.

So far it has worked out well for us.

Next week we will likely play Oklahoma State (31/29) and Oregon State (26/15) and, we are at a point now where, we have a decent chance to beat them both. Too bad that Laksa has a broken finger on her shooting hand and won't be at 100%, but that is where the new players can now possibly contribute.

We also will play Louisville (8/8) on 1/22/17.

And, of course we will likely play UCONN (1/1) THREE times and, it doesn't get any tougher than that.

USF has in the past been a bubble team, because of a poor OOC schedule and has been left out of the dance as a result, despite a good W/L record. So, our coach has made it a point, in recent years to beef it up, so that won't ever happen again.

Also, USF has for years tried to schedule FSU, UF and Miami, but they won't play a home and home series. When we did have them regularly on our OOC schedule, they often lost and they each decided to discontinue our series.

I expect that next year, with a more experienced team, we will have a tougher OOC schedule.

Yeesh. Maybe ease up a little. Playing a tougher OOC schedule doesn't immunize against an off game. DePaul's nonconference SOS may be second only to UConn's, but it didn't keep them from having an off night against Temple. Last year, even with a more rigorous OOC, USF still suffered a "bad" loss to Memphis in AAC play. It's easy to throw stones at a coach in retrospect after a disappointing loss. But these bold statements of cause-and-effect are just speculative at best.

USF, in a relative sense, may have lost even more than UConn did: 3 of their top 4 scorers, including their all-time leading rebounder and the 8th overall pick in the draft, not to mention that a returning two-year starter is hobbled by injury and played only 2 minutes in this game. I say "relative" because the level of talent that USF had waiting in the wings to replace its graduation losses is just nowhere near what UConn had.
